How High Standards Can Hinder Success

The article explores the paradox of how maintaining excessively high standards can sometimes obstruct personal and professional success. It discusses the psychological and practical implications of perfectionism and offers strategies for balancing ambition with realistic expectations.

Key insights

  • 1

    The Perfectionism Trap

    Perfectionism can lead to procrastination and burnout as individuals become overwhelmed by their own expectations, delaying or avoiding tasks due to fear of not meeting their own high standards.

  • 2

    Impact on Professional Relationships

    High standards can strain professional relationships, as colleagues may feel pressured or inadequate around a perfectionist, leading to tension and decreased collaboration.

  • 3

    Balancing Standards with Flexibility

    Finding a balance between maintaining high standards and accepting imperfections can lead to more sustainable success. Flexibility and adaptability are key in managing expectations and achieving goals.
